Dedication of new church was an uplifting experience
For many people in Jackson and in my Cornerstone Presbyterian Church, I would like to express our thanks for two significant experiences.
First, the dedication service for the new sanctuary at St. Aloysius Catholic Church was a very impressive and meaningful service. Father Scott and the leaders of the church have built a very beautiful "tabernacle."
It was an honor to include people and leaders of all faiths for this uplifting event.
And second, the people and owners of Cafe West are to be commended for their community spirit and service. They opened their doors even after hours for youth activities, Bible studies, coffee house music and good fellowship.
It is too bad that Jackson has lost this restaurant. Many people appreciated the open and warm hospitality of Cafe West. It will be missed.
